Wade Hampton was the 57-49 winner over James F. Byrnes when they last played one another back in January of 2023, but their luck changed this time around. The Wade Hampton Generals were beaten by the James F. Byrnes Rebels 74-25 on Saturday. While losing is never fun, the Generals can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' South Carolina basketball rankings (they are ranked 174th, while the Rebels are ranked 28th).
James F. Byrnes was led to victory by Ellison Silver and Makayla Barnes. Silver posted 16 points along with six assists and four steals, while Barnes had 15 points and six rebounds. Those 15 points gave Barnes a new career-high. The team also got some help courtesy of Ashlyn Evans, who put up nine points and three steals.
Wade Hampton is on a four-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 1-6. As for James F. Byrnes, with the victory, they broke their four-game losing streak and moved their record to 8-4.
Both squads will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Wade Hampton will square off against Riverside at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. As for James F. Byrnes, they will challenge Gaffney at 6: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Gaffney will roll in looking for their 14th straight win, something James F. Byrnes surely won't give up without a fight.
